Editing Nav Filter Templates

Navigation Filters Navigation Filters appear below the Categories navigation bar and act as filters that organize articles within each category based on set parameters. They are defined inside the Category Menu Template in Contentful.

You can edit an existing filter or create a new one in the Nav Filters section:

  • Select an existing filter to edit it, or click Add Content to create a new one.

  • The application can display a maximum of nine Navigation Filters.

  • Existing filter templates are linked, so editing one updates them all.


Steps to Edit a Nav Filter Template

Step 1: Open a Nav Filter Template Scroll down to the Nav Filters section within the Select an existing filter or click Add Content to create a new one.


Step 2: Edit the Nav Filter Fields Fill in the fields of the Nav Filter Template:

  1. Title (required)

    • The title of the Nav Filter as it appears in the app

    • Character limit: 12 characters

  2. Subtitle (optional)

    • A secondary text line that can provide additional context for the filter

    • Character limit: 25 characters


Step 3: Publish Your Changes Click the green Publish button in the upper-right corner of the screen to publish your edits.

Note: All edits must be published to appear in the app.

If any required items are missing, Contentful will display an error message.
